WebA Flowdrill is a solid carbide drilling tool that is capable of locally displacing material in order to form increased material thickness, which, in turn, allows for a stronger fastening connection by tapping and brazing. Flowdrill is available in many sizes, suitable for diameters from 1.8mm to 40mm and for material thickness from 0.5mm to 10mm.
